    Hyundai Exter 2023-2026 expert review

    CarDekho Experts
    The Exter gets a lot of things right, like the cabin experience, space, practicality, comfort, ease of drive, and boot space. And the features list is so good that it will be very hard to beat it in its price range. However, the Exter is lacking excitement when it comes to driving and it looks like it’s trying too hard to be an SUV.

    Overview

    The Hyundai Exter is a micro SUV based on the Grand i10 Nios as it shares the platform, powertrain, cabin design, and features with the hatchback. Still, the micro SUV has managed to gain popularity of its own as it offers the design of an SUV with the driving convenience of a small car.

    I have used the Hyundai Exter as my daily commuter for a month, and I’ve experienced the Tata Punch as well, which is its only direct rival. Post my experience, I found things about the Exter that you should definitely know if you’re planning to buy it.

    Exterior

    While the Exter is not really an SUV, the design tries hard to portray it as one. Its tall, boxy, has flat profiles, and rugged cladding, all of these things do give it a butch look. And since it is a Hyundai, you also get some thoughtful premium touches.

    Hyundai Exter front three quarters

    At the front, the main highlights are the H-shaped DRLs which sit on top of the squarish halogen headlamps placed lower on the grille. The grille itself is pretty slim as Hyundai has added a chunky bumper with a skid plate to make the face look muscular.

    Hyundai Exter side profile

    From the side, the proportions look odd but they have tried to give a boxy look. The 15-inch dual-tone alloy wheels look good and the dual-tone colour also helps it look a little premium. Lower variants of the Exter get 14-inch steel and 15-inch styled steel wheels.

    Hyundai Exter 15-inch alloy wheels

    The rear profile of the Exter is a little polarising because it looks a little too flat, although Hyundai has tried to give some elements like these H-shaped LED taillights and the spoiler on top make the design also look digestible.

    Hyundai Exter rear

    Hyundai offers the Exter in 8 monotone shades: Ranger Khaki, Starry Night, Fiery Red, Atlas White, Titan Grey, Titan Grey Matte, Shadow Grey and Abyss Black. Atlas White and Ranger Khaki are also available in a dual-tone shade. If you want your Exter to look different, you can pick the Knight edition, which comes with a Shadow Grey exterior colour along with an all-black interior theme.

    Moreover, Hyundai is offering a Pro Pack with the Exter, which brings in bolder wheel arches and a silver side sill plate that makes it look more rugged than the regular model.

    While the Exter might not appeal to everyone, I for one liked the design, as it's something different, and that too done right. It fulfils the purpose of looking like a big car to a certain extent, and the one detail I liked the most was the lighting setup, which is on point.

    Interior

    Design & Quality

    The Exter is tall, but not tall enough to cause issues during ingress and egress. With 185mm of ground clearance, getting inside is pretty easy. The wide opening doors and the tall roof make it even easier and effortless.

    Inside, the cabin design is the same as the Grand i10 Nios. The Exter’s interior has an all-black theme whose monotony is broken by its contrast-colour elements. You get these on the AC controls and AC vents, and these are body coloured. Even the piping on the seats are of the same exterior colour. 

    Hyundai Exter interior

    The quality of the plastics used is also good. The one on the top is smooth and the 3D pattern looks good. However, the design is a bit too similar to Tata’s tri-arrow pattern. Other than that, all the controls – like the AC, buttons on the steering, and window switches – feel very tactile. 

    Hyundai Exter AC vents

    Even the upholstery is a combination of fabric and leatherette which feels premium. But this high quality experience is limited to the upper part of the dashboard and the touchpoints. If the same was carried onto the door pads or the plastics below the dashboard, it would have been much better. 

    Front Seats

    While the drive seat height adjustment is available from the base variant, tilt steering wheel adjustment is available from the SX Smart variant, so finding our ideal driving position will definitely require some time. But, the standard height of the seat should be right for most people.

    As for the front seats, they offer decent space. While the headroom is ample, the underthigh support is just average, and the seat is also a little narrow, which will not provide good space for broader individuals. The side support, on the other hand, is good. 

    Due to your tall driving position, wide windows and windshield, and no major blind spots, you get a commanding view of the road with good overall visibility.

    Hyundai Exter front seats

    Rear Seats

    The seat cushioning is soft and the seat base is a little raised which allows you to sit comfortably. Knee room and foot room is ample even for someone 6ft tall, and the headroom is excellent. The only real issue starts when you try to seat three passengers here, as the limited width will make this quite a squeeze. 

    Rear passengers also get good visibility due to the large windows, but the dark cabin theme can make them feel cramped. A rear centre armrest is also missing.

    Hyundai Exter rear seats

    Storage Options

    Front passengers get 1-litre bottle holders in both front doors, a big glovebox, two small cupholders in the centre console, an open storage on the dashboard, and a slot to keep your key.

    But the storage is a little less for rear passengers. You get door pockets but there is no armrest, no cup holders and the seat back pocket is only given behind the passenger seat. 

    Hyundai Exter central console

    Charging Options

    Charging options are plenty. You have a type-C port and a USB port up front. The 12V socket has a wireless charger plug in but you can use it like a USB port. But if you want a 12V socket, you get that at the back as well. 

    The overall cabin experience of the Exter is nothing out of the ordinary, but Hyundai has done a nice job with the cabin quality and space. It is not a 5 seater, and there is room for improvement but the space and practicality is enough for four. 

    Features

    Features

    Given its price and segment, the Hyundai Exter gets a good features list, and here are some of the daily use equipment.

    Features

    Auto AC with rear AC vents

    Cruise control

    Push button start/stop

    Keyless entry

    Electrically adjustable & foldable ORVMs

    Auto headlamps

    Hyundai Exter infotainment system

    You also get an 8-inch touchscreen infotainment system, which has an easy to understand interface, big icons, and it rarely lags. Android Auto & Apple CarPlay work as intended, however, they are wired only..

    This setup is paired with a 4-speaker sound system which might not provide great audio quality, especially at higher volumes, but it's enough to get you through the day.

    Hyundai Exter driver's display

    There’s also a semi-digital instrument cluster whose readouts are very big and clear and the MID in the centre is also very detailed. Along with your drive information and trip information, you also get a tyre pressure display which is a really handy feature. 

    Hyundai Exter sunroof

    It also gets a wireless phone charger, which charges your phone at a fast pace, but it tends to heat up your phone quickly, which stops the charging. There’s a single pane sunroof as well, which does bring in additional light into this dark cabin, and makes it feel a little airier.

    Then comes the dual-camera dash cam with a front and in-cabin camera. Nowadays, many buyers are installing aftermarket dash cams because of the increasing safety incidents on the road, so a factory fitted option is a very good thing.

    Safety

    The base variant of the Exter gets 6 airbags, ABS with EBD, electronic stability control (ESC),, hill hold assist, rear parking sensors, 3-point seatbelts for all passengers, and ISOFIX child seat anchors.

    Higher variants get a tyre pressure monitoring system (TPMS), a rear defogger, day and night IRVM, and a rear parking camera.

    The rear camera’s feed is acceptable during the day and there is no noticeable frame drop, but the feed becomes grainy at night or in low light conditions.

    While the Exter does not have a safety rating, its hatchback twin, the Grand i10 Nios, scored only 2/5 stars in Global NCAP crash tests.

    Hyundai Exter airbags

    Boot Space

    On paper, it has 391 litres of space which is segment best, and on ground, the boot floor is quite wide and long so big suitcases fit easily. Also, because of its good height, you can keep two suitcases on top of each other. 

    A weekend’s luggage should be no problem for the Exter. And if you want to load larger articles, just remove this tray and fold this seat, and you can keep long stuff in here as well. There is no 60:40 split available.

    In the CNG variant, you get two small CNG tanks instead of a single big one, which does leave some space in the boot. Here, you can fit two cabin sized suitcases and a small soft bag, but nothing more. 

    Hyundai Exter boot space

    Performance

    The Hyundai Exter is offered with a 1.2-litre, 4-cylinder, naturally-aspirated (NA) petrol engine that can be had either with a 5-speed manual or with a 5-speed AMT (automated manual transmission). This engine is also available with a factory-fitted CNG kit that is offered only with a manual transmission.

    Engine 1.2-litre NA Petrol 1.2-litre NA Petrol + CNG
    Power 83PS 69PS
    Torque 114Nm 95Nm
    Transmission 5MT, 5AMT 5MT

    1.2-litre NA Petrol

    As soon as you start driving, you realise that the refinement is good and the cabin remains quiet and relaxed at city speeds. However, this engine does feel a little lethargic at highway speeds and on inclines.

    City Performance 

    This engine is made for an effortless commute experience and not for performance seekers. However, when it comes to commuting, it is indeed effortless. The power delivery is very smooth and the acceleration linear. City overtakes and speed changes from 20 to 40kmph, and 40 to 60kmph are done easily.

    Hyundai Exter AMT gear leverThe Exter gets an AMT transmission for convenience and in my opinion, that is the one almost everyone should get. The logic behind its gear shift is very good and the gearbox understands when you have to downshift for acceleration, and again upshifts for cruising. This keeps the engine in a comfortable band, so you never feel the lack of power. 

    And most importantly, the gears shifts are quick, for AMT standards. Plus, for the first time, you get paddle shifters along with an AMT, for better manual control. If you don't want to spend extra, then the manual transmission won't let you complain either. The clutch is light, gear shifts slot in easily and the ease of driving is maintained.

    The fuel efficiency in the city will be around 13-14kmpl.

    Hyundai Exter

    Highway Performance

    As soon as you get on the highway, and start to accelerate, you realise that this engine starts to feel a bit out of breath. Overtakes over 80kmph will require a lot of accelerator usage and here the engine feels noisy as well. You will need to plan your overtakes in advance and getting to triple digit speeds will also take some time.

    If you are looking for an exciting drive, then this engine could feel disappointing. The lack of power is felt at higher revs and that is where a turbo petrol engine option could have come in handy. The Nios’ older 1-litre turbo petrol would be a perfect fit here. If Hyundai would have given that option, then this car could have proved to be a better all-rounder.

    Hyundai Exter

    Ride and Handling

    Ride Comfort

    The Hyundai Exter’s suspension is set up to focus more on low speed comfort. Given that it is going to spend most of its kilometres in the city, the suspension is set up on the softer side. We drove the Exter over bumpy roads, off the road and on the broken roads – and we can say that the suspension is very balanced. You don't feel the imperfection of the roads much and even the blogger bumps don't make you uncomfortable. Speedbreakers are well cushioned, and even the potholes won't make you feel nervous. And it is quick to settle as well so long road trips will also be comfortable.

    However, with a full passenger load, the bumps are felt more easily and while the ride is fine in the front row, rear seat occupants may find the suspension to be a bit bouncy at highway speeds. 

    Hyundai Exter

    Handling

    On the highways, it does feel stable, and sudden lane changes don’t surprise you with too much body roll. Handling also feels safe and steering inspires confidence on twisty and winding roads. So if you are going to take this car to a mountainous area then you won't feel nervous at all.

    Variants

    • The Hyundai Exter can be had in 10 variants: EX/EX(O), S EXE/S+ EXE, S Smart, S/S+, SX Smart, SX/SX Tech, SX Night, SX(O), SX(O) Connect, SX(O) Connect Knight.

    • CNG is available in the EX(O), S EXE/S+ EXE, S Smart, SX Smart, SX/SX Tech and SX Knight variants.

    Exter EX/EX(O)

    • Sits on 14-inch steel wheels, and gets LED tail lights along with body coloured bumpers.

    • Basic interior skips on contrasting inserts, 3D dashboard pattern and leatherette inserts.

    • Only offers the most basic equipment like manual AC, front power windows, and a MID display for the driver.

    • Good safety kit with 6 airbags, ABS with EBD and rear parking sensors. Electronic stability control, hill hold assist, and vehicle stability management are offered in the EX(O) variant.

    Exter S EXE / S+ EXE

    • Adds LED DRLs, black radiator grille and C-pillar garnish, covers for the wheels, and body coloured door handles and outside mirrors.

    • Better interior look and features with an electric sunroof, rear AC vents, front and rear powered windows and electrically adjustable outside mirror.

    • Adds an 8-inch touchscreen system with wired Android Auto and Apple Carplay. Also gets a 4-speaker sound system with steering mounted controls.

    • Safety kit gets manual interior rear view mirror, rear parking camera and tyre pressure monitoring system.

    Exter S Smart

    • Entry-level variant for the automated manual transmission (AMT).

    • Better looks with bigger 15-inch steel wheels with dual tone covers, and LED turn indicators on the ORVMs (AMT only).

    • Doesn’t get the 8-inch infotainment system, but still offers a 4-speaker sound system.

    • Only gets chrome finished gear knob and electrically foldable ORVMs with the AMT.

    • The rear view camera has been deleted in the variant vs the S EXEmodels.

    Exter S/S+

    • Exterior and interior looks are exactly the same as the last variant.

    • No changes in the features or safety kit, save for the addition of the 8-inch infotainment system and a rear view camera.

    Exter SX Smart

    • Features projector headlights, roof rails, rear spoiler (petrol only), and 15-inch alloys (Dual tone variant only).

    • Better interior feel with semi-leatherette seats, metal finished door handles, and sporty metal pedals (AMT only).

    • Strangely, this variant doesn’t get any infotainment system but you have 4 speakers and steering mounted controls..

    • Top features include voice-assisted sunroof, paddle shifters (AMT), push button start/stop, cruise control (petrol), tilt steering adjust, and digital display for auto AC.

    • Safety kit adds a dashcam, and rear defogger to the list.

    Exter SX/SX Tech

    • No change in the exterior or interior styling.

    • Only adds the 8-inch infotainment system back to the feature list.

    Exter SX Knight

    • Features a black skid plate, red inserts all around, including the brake callipers, and dark grey covers for the steel wheels.

    • The interior features exclusive black semi-leatherette upholstery with red inserts, and metal scuff plate.

    • No changes in the features or safety kit.

    Exter SX (O)

    • Exterior and interior elements track back to the standard treatment with regular 15-inch alloys, silver skid plate, and regular dual tone upholstery.

    • Top features include a wireless phone charger, rear AC vents, auto headlights and over the air updates for the touchscreen.

    •  Safety kit is equipped with a dashcam.

    Exter SX (O) Connect

    • Front and rear mud guards are the only change in the exterior.

    • Adds connected car technology, including road side assistance and SOS emergency help.

    • The only real change in the features list is the HD 8-inch infotainment system with home to car Alexa voice commands.

    Exter SX (O) Connect Knight

    • Features similar changes as the SX Knight edition with black colours and contrasting red inserts inside-out.

    • No changes in the features or safety kit when compared to the previous variant.

    CarDekho recommends:

    • If you want a basic car with all the important functional features on a budget, and don’t want to put aftermarket accessories, then you should go for the S EXE / S+ EXE(O) variant.

    • The S/S+ variant can be considered if you want an automatic on a budget.

    • Overall, the SX/SX Tech variants seem to be the sweet spot and most value-for-money variants in the Exter’s lineup.

    Verdict

    The Exter is the perfect car for people who want the feel and qualities of an SUV, but in a small and affordable footprint. It delivers on space and practicality for four, and even packs a healthy list of features and safety equipment. Only if its powertrain packed more punch, then not just its look, but its overall package would’ve been SUV-like.
